Owner: Christine Keryakes Location: 63 Downey St, Hopkinton MA 01748 Species: cat Rarity Ragdolls operates a closed, biosecure cattery. We do this to prevent pathogen introduction and maintain a controlled health environment. Without these measures, our cats face unknown health risks, increasing disease transmission and compromising litter health. This is not a preference; it is a foundational decision that dictates every other practice in our cattery.
